Subject: Key rotation — AdminGrid bulk edits

Heads up: the service key used by the AdminGrid bulk-edit worker was rotated tonight after the Quillhaven audit flagged it as stale. Old key dies at 06:00. Bulk edits in the member table will fail with 403s until the new key is deployed to the worker's env config. Restart the editsvc pods after updating. Rollbacks are not supported on this one, so confirm the queue drains cleanly. New key for the internal editsvc gateway is below.

API key for kafog-kagag: vxb23-QZ98Z4fWhI166dMLZIZAJcF

## Artifact Signing — SDK Parity Notes (Weekly Sync)

Kestrel SDK for Android reached parity with the Swift client this sprint: offline queueing, batched telemetry, and retry semantics now match. Both SDKs ship as signed artifacts from the same pipeline. Remaining gap: background sync throttling, targeted next sprint. Verify both release bundles before tagging. Both artifacts validate against the shared signing key below.

signing key of kawig-fafog = bky19_6Fypv1qws7J8qJtaYjX

Subject: Cut-over complete — Velgrind GPU profiler

Team,

The cut-over from the legacy memory tracer to Velgrind finished last night without incident. All training nodes in the Ostermark cluster now report allocation snapshots through the new collector, and the old agent has been disabled. Sampling overhead held under two percent during the soak window. For your review, the collector's active configuration values are listed below.

config for hawip-bahop:
[fendor]
host = fendor.paliqworks.corp
user = fendor_svc
database = fendor_prod

Memo to dispatch — Print masters going out today. Folks, the master copies for the Thornbury Almanac reprint are in the flat grey folio on the staging shelf, wrapped and taped. These are the only clean masters we have, so treat them like glass: no folding, no stacking anything on top, and they travel upright in the rigid case. Pelham Printworks expects them before noon, and our usual rider from Quickhart is booked for 10:40. Make sure the rider gets the hand-over instruction set out just below.

courier memo of fafog-kagep: the briys norir courier leaves the pelwyn pelael ulaiel ledger at gate 5796 under passcode 534410